
Urban design advice on behalf of Ngāti Rēhia to the development partner and urban design principles for the trust.
The Challenge
Ngāti Rēhia were looking for urban design advice that could encapsulate and convey their design aspirations for housing in the rohe. They also wanted to ensure that the development’s designs align with Ngāti Rēhia’s cultural values and traditions.
The Solution
TUA workshopped with Ngāti Rēhia to identify the design aspirations and outcomes they want to see take shape in Kerikeri. TUA then looked at best practice urban design examples for Māori, and environmental sustainability inspiration. Overarching principles were then developed, to guide new housing in the region based on Kāinga Matatika, Taiao, Rawa + Ōranga and Mana Toi.
The Journey
Collaborating with the environmental consultant and technical experts, and working in parallel with the cultural and environmental impact assessment process, TUA progressively developed iterations of the design principles.
TUA outlined the strategic setting, and gave an overview of the principles. This included how they could be applied to various aspects of a housing development and projects that have incorporated Māori design aspirations.
Ongoing advice is being provided to the development partner throughout the design, consenting and development process.
